Past simple: negative and questions.

PRONOUN
+
-
I / he / she / it / you / we / they
I enjoyed the trip.
He didn't enjoy the trip.
I / he / she / it / you / we / they
I took the train.
He didn't take the train.
PRONOUN
QUESTION
ANSWER
I / he / she / it / you / we / they
Did they enjoy the trip?
Yes, they did.
I / he / she / it / you / we / they
Did they take the train?
No, they didn't.
